Flagship Wood for The Queen's Jubilee to be in The National Forest
The National Forest Company is delighted that The National Forest has been chosen as the site of a vast 460-acre publicly-accessible woodland as a national symbol to celebrate The Queen's Diamond Jubilee.

CHEP Supports The National Forest to Create New Landscape
The National Forest Company has signed an innovative sponsorship deal with CHEP, the global leader in pallet and container pooling services. The agreement will result in the planting of more than 12,000 new trees in a six-hectare woodland at Normanton, Leicestershire, over the next three years.

Opening Date Announced for Hicks Lodge, The New National Forest Cycle Centre
Pump up those tyres and saddle up! The new National Forest Cycle Centre at Hicks Lodge, near Ashby de la Zouch, Leicestershire, will be open for business on Wednesday 1 June.

Forestry Minister at National Forest Forum
Jim Paice, MP, the Minister of State for Agriculture and Food, addressed an audience of over 100 people at the National Forest Forum, held on 31 March at Conkers Discovery Centre, Moira, Leicestershire.
